Compounded Tirzepatide is not the same as Mounjaro® or Zepbound®, and we want to be very clear about that. Compounded Tirzepatide is a custom formulation made by a licensed U.S. compounding pharmacy using the active pharmaceutical ingredient Tirzepatide. It is prepared legally under a valid prescription and physician oversight — but it is a distinct product from those brand-name medications. It is not FDA-approved as a finished drug product, but it can be legally compounded under current regulations when specific conditions are met.

Like any prescription GLP-1 medication, compounded Tirzepatide can come with side effects. The most commonly reported ones include nausea, decreased appetite, fatigue, or digestive discomfort — especially during the first few weeks as your body adjusts to the medication. Most people find these manageable, and your Gala physician will prepare you for what to expect and how to minimize discomfort. If you experience anything unusual or concerning, you should reach out to your care team or your primary physician immediately.

Gala's physicians evaluate each patient individually based on standard clinical guidelines for GLP-1 therapy. Generally, candidates for GLP-1 medications include adults with a BMI over 30, or adults with a BMI of 27 or higher who also have at least one weight-related health condition. Your physician will assess your specific situation during the intake and consultation process to determine whether this treatment is appropriate for you.
